Biblical people are several hundred fictional or historic people cited in the Bible/Torah. They are translated differently depending on the time being translated, the translator(s), the new language and the original language.

Roles


Biblical people play, as in many literature works, different role. They are good and bad fictional character or real people, prophets or mystic characters like angels.

Old testament


In the old testament, significant figures include Adam and Eve, Abraham, Moses, and several Judaic kings, including King David and King Solomon.

New testament


According to some Christians, Jesus is a main and central key figure in the new testament, followed by his parents and the twelve Apostles of Jesus.
